centos7.0+内网离线安装chrome浏览器最完整方法_集中下载rpm包及所有依赖_puppeteer

原理:

与内网机相同版本外网linux(阿里云即可)批量下载所有rpm,然后拷贝内网机安装.

本文研究大量的国内外帖子,感觉是解决此问题最好方式,有问题可沟通交流.

以下命令全为root权限.

1.lsb_release -a 查看系统版本,确定外网版本<=内网版本.

2.配置chrome yum源,即告诉yum从哪里下载chrome

vi /ect/yum.repos.d/google-chrome.repo

[google-chrome]
name=google-chrome
baseurl=http://dl.google.com/linux/chrome/rpm/stable/$basearch
enabled=1
gpgcheck=1
gpgkey=https://dl-ssl.google.com/linux/linux_signing_key.pub

保存

3.下载yumdownloader,这个工具可以批量下载package所有依赖,即用这个工具下载chrome所有依赖.

#下载工具
yum install yum-utils

#根据刚才配置的google repo源,下载google chrome所有依赖到 /root/mypackages 目录会自动创建
yumdownloader --resolve --destdir /root/mypackages/ google-chrome-stable

4.将/root/mypackages/  这个目录拷贝到要安装的内网centos上.执行以下命令

cd  /root/mypackages/ 

rpm -Uvh *.rpm --nodeps --force

5.执行执行如下命令,没报错,恭喜你搞定了,可以直接使用puppeteer

google-chrome --no-sandbox --headless

 

评论 14
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

悟空getmoney

微信6686496

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值